Coconut panna cotta

IMG_6545xsIngredients (4servings):

  • 1 ½ cup coconut milk (only thick part)
    4 tablespoons sugar
    1 vanilla pod, split lengthways, seeds scraped out
    2 teaspoons gelatin
    3 tablespoons hot water
    1 tablespoon unrefined coconut oil
    grated zest and juice of 1lime
    1 coconut grated meat or ¾ cup good-quality desiccated coconut (GF)
  • fresh mint to garnish
  •  

 

Scenario:
Pour gelatin into a cup and mixwith hot water, set aside. Pour milk, oil, vanilla, juice, lime zest and desiccated coconut into a saucepan, bring to a boil. Keep on low heat for a further 7min stirring constantly, then mix all ingredients in a blender until perfectly smooth. Add previously prepared gelatin to a saucepan, mix thoroughly. Pour into dessert cups and keep refrigerated for 5 hours. To serve, turn each panna cotta out onto a serving plate. Garnish with a sprig of mint, serve cold.

 

 

GF – make sure the ingredient doesn’t contain traces of gluten!
